IAE Hedge Fund Activity: Q1 2016 in Review

30 of the 3,753 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Voya Asia Pacific High Dividend Equity Income Fund (IAE) for Q1 2016, worth a combined $45.1M — up 15% from $39.3M a quarter earlier.

Sellers outnumbered buyers: 8 funds closed out of IAE and 3 opened new positions — a net loss of 5 holders — while 12 trimmed existing stakes and 13 added.

The largest buyer was Morgan Stanley, adding an estimated $4.39M. The largest seller was Karpus Investment Management, cutting an estimated $1.05M.
